Well, today we'll be looking at the story of Yamashida's Gold.
The enduring World War II treasure conspiracy in Asia. Amid
the chaos of World War Two in Southeast Asia, tantalizing
legend emerged Yamashida's Gold, an alleged horde of looted treasures
hidden by Japanese forces in the Philippines, named after General

Tomoyuki Yamashida, the Tiger of Malaya, who commanded Japanese troops
in the Philippines from nineteen forty four. The myth claims
billions in gold, jewels, and artifacts and stolen from across
Asia were concealed in caves and tunnels to fund Japan's
war effort. Authors Sterling and Peggy Segrave popularized the tale
of books like Gold Warriors, alleging a secret operation called

Golden Lily, orchestrated by Emperor Hibrohido's brother, Prince Chichibu, involving
Akuza and elite Japanese society. The conspiracy deepens with claims
a US intelligence including Edward Lansdale, discovered much of the
loop post war, using it for Cold War black ops
via the m Fund. Notable events include Filipino treasure hunter

Rohelio Roxas in a nineteen seventy one discovery of a
golden Buddha and gold bars near Bagui, where she claim
was seized by President Marcos, leading to a nineteen eighty
eight lawsuit where Hawaiian court awarded awarded Roxa's estate millions,
though the full treasure's value remained speculative. Skeptics, including historians

like Ambethel Campo and Ricardo Jose, dismissed it as a hoax,
citing illegal, illogical transport routes, amid ale, Allied naval dominance,
and zero verified fines despite decades of searches, yet pursuits persist.
